Printed Circuit Board Assembly (PCBA) is the process of assembling electronic components onto a printed circuit board (PCB) to create a fully functional electronic device. It is a crucial step in manufacturing smartphones, computers, automotive systems, medical devices, and industrial equipment.
Key Components of PCBA
Bare PCB – The base structure, usually made of fiberglass or composite epoxy, with copper traces.
Electronic Components – Includes resistors, capacitors, diodes, integrated circuits (ICs), and connectors.
Soldering Material – Solder paste, flux, and solder wire are used to attach components.
Testing and Inspection Equipment – Used to check for faulty connections and performance issues.
PCBA Manufacturing Process
Step 1: Solder Paste Application
A stencil printer applies solder paste to designated pads on the PCB.
The paste contains tiny solder particles and flux to facilitate bonding.
Step 2: Component Placement
Surface Mount Technology (SMT) or Through-Hole Technology (THT) is used to place components:
SMT: Components are mounted directly onto the PCB.
THT: Leads of components pass through PCB holes and are soldered underneath.
Step 3: Reflow Soldering (For SMT Components)
The PCB goes through a reflow oven where the solder paste melts and solidifies, securing components.
